FusionGeneSummary for TNRC6A_PRKCB |
![]() |
Fusion gene information | Fusion gene name: TNRC6A_PRKCB | Fusion gene ID: 38972 | Hgene | Tgene | Gene symbol | TNRC6A | PRKCB | Gene ID | 27327 | 5579 |
Gene name | trinucleotide repeat containing 6A | protein kinase C beta | |
Synonyms | CAGH26|GW1|GW182|TNRC6 | PKC-beta|PKCB|PRKCB1|PRKCB2 | |
Cytomap | 16p12.1 | 16p12.2-p12.1 | |
Type of gene | protein-coding | protein-coding | |
Description | trinucleotide repeat-containing gene 6A proteinCAG repeat protein 26CTD-2540M10.1EDIEEMSY interactor proteinGW182 autoantigenglycine-tryptophan protein of 182 kDa | protein kinase C beta typePKC-Bprotein kinase C, beta 1 polypeptide | |
Modification date | 20180519 | 20180523 | |
UniProtAcc | Q8NDV7 | P05771 | |
